
About This Recipe:
Tomato season is upon us and there is nothing better to do with fresh, juicy tomatoes than to make an easy tomato bruschetta. This bruschetta is a delicious and healthy recipe that is a perfect appetizer or side dish. It’s quite literally as simple as toasting bread and chopping tomatoes, but so flavorful and addicting. You can use any type of tomatoes- I’ve used plum tomatoes, beefsteak tomatoes, heirloom tomatoes, etc. The tomato mixture definitely tastes better as it sits so that the tomatoes can release their natural juices, so I would recommend letting it marinate for at least 30 minutes (if not a few hours at room temperature.)

Ingredients (4- 6 servings)
-1 French baguette (16 oz)
-2 lbs tomatoes, deseeded and chopped (about 8 plum tomatoes)
-2 garlic cloves, minced
-1/4 cup basil, chopped
-2 tsps dried oregano
-1 tbl balsamic vinegar
-2 tbls olive oil
-Salt
Instructions (45 minutes)
1. In a medium bowl, add in the chopped tomatoes, minced garlic, basil, and dried oregano. Mix with the balsamic vinegar and olive oil, and season generously with salt. Let the tomatoes marinate for at least 30 minutes at room temperature.
2. Slice the baguette on an angle in 1/2-3/4 inch thick pieces. Place the slices on a sheet tray, and toast at 400 degrees F for 8 minutes until golden.
3. Top each piece of toast with a large spoonful of the tomato mixture.
